Transaction 42c89b713be236804b95a93459fdde21d27117e424a202dc85caaaf802650153

1 Input
2 Outputs
  • 42c89b713be236804b95a93459fdde21d27117e424a202dc85caaaf802650153:0
  • value  1253135
    address  1C83FaLjoTQv6aaaC6Fe4YAVH6c2jhC4NZ
  • 42c89b713be236804b95a93459fdde21d27117e424a202dc85caaaf802650153:1
  • value  143485
    address  1Ht9zazh4vLp1SpwgMrPMUWerV4XcszPRf